Standard Terms and Conditions

January 2009

Definitions
Company means "Alpha Care Independent Ambulance Service"
Patient means the person or persons transported by the Company from a given place of pick up, to a stated destination.
Contract means the agreement between the Company and the patient to provide the service.
Services
means the conveying of the Patient by the Company from one destination to another destination, or the attendance of ambulances and crews at an event as specified on the booking form, as the case may be.
Reservations Provisional bookings may be made by telephone, but must be confirmed by completion of a booking form (obtainable from the Company) and the acceptance of the terms and conditions therein.
Payment Payment in full must be made by the patient within 21 days of the date of the invoice.
Late payments will be subject to interest at 2% per month or part thereof.
No set-off sums due or part thereof is allowed without written agreement of the Company.
Timing The Company will use its best endeavours to comply with any requested times for pick up and/or delivery of the patient, but will not accept any liability for any delays beyond its control.
Termination The Company reserves the right to terminate any agreement to provide a service at any time, without liability, which termination shall not constitute a repudiation of the contract.
Third Party Rights Nothing in this contract confers or purports to confer any right to enforce any of its terms on any person who is not a party to it
Law The laws of England shall apply to all disputed matters.
